UEI Retention At a Glance

UEI's Retention score is rated a "D-" by 12 employees. The category helps understand UEI's focus and commitment to retaining employees in their organization.

Over the past three months, UEI's Retention score has remained steady at 53/100. UEI ranks in 1st place versus 0 competitors which include .

UEI's Retention score is in the Bottom 10% of 2117 similar sized companies (1,001-5,000 Employees) on Comparably. The Company ranks in the Bottom 10% compared to 402 nearby companies in Los Angeles.
